Transaction 28752031e2eb78244276f33fb07538ece4841d2ffdc571410406483cb43033b9
1 Input
1 Output
-
28752031e2eb78244276f33fb07538ece4841d2ffdc571410406483cb43033b9:0
- value
- 4428638
- script pubkey
- OP_0 OP_PUSHBYTES_20 37e454cbef24bdde544b7f3c805d5eaf9755cdb3
- address
- bc1qxlj9fjl0yj7au4zt0u7gqh2747t4tndnw0437t